Several months after the visit of the president of the International Automobile Federation (FIA) Jean Todt in Kasarani (Kenya), the Kenyan government and the promoter of the World Rally Championship (WRC) have signed an agreement to make the legendary Safari Rally a candidate for the WRC.

The meeting took place Thursday at the Automobile Club de France in Paris. Safari Rally seeks return to global calendar for 2020, which has not been seen since 2002.
